Steel slag droplets will experience a complex process of cooling and solidification after they are granulated by gas quenching.Numerical simulation for cooling dynamics of slag droplets is carried out by Fluent software.The simulation result is compared with that obtained from numerical calculation.It is suggested that the slag droplet undergoes three cooling phases including liquid cooling,release of latent heat and solid cooling.Without considering subcooling degree during solidification of the slag droplet,the consuming time during liquid cooling phase is short through Fluent simulation,while those during release of latent heat and solid cooling phase are long.The shell formation process can be simulated through Fluent software,while the consuming time during liquid cooling,release of latent heat and solid cooling phase can be calculated by numerical calculation.In summary,the total consuming time for cooling from 1 723 K to 1 073 K can be predetermined accurately by both Fluent numerical simulation and numerical calculation,which lay a theoretical foundation for gas quenching process of molten steel slag.
